Discover the mystical charm of the Hamsa Pendant, a handcrafted masterpiece in 950 silver. This exquisite pendant showcases the ancient art of filigree, where delicate silver threads are meticulously woven into lightweight, intricate patterns. The result is a captivating blend of geometry, texture, and graceful curves.
The Hamsa symbol, known for offering protection and blessings, is thoughtfully designed into a piece that’s both meaningful and stylish. More than just jewelry, this pendant serves as a personal talisman, embodying spirituality and individuality.
